Disney’s Old Key West Resort was created with the ambiance of the Florida Keys, complete with a tropical setting and a pastel backdrop.  The scenic property is pleasant and peaceful – the complete opposite of the atmosphere in the Disney parks so this is a good choice for guests seeking lodging that is quiet and laidback.

A selection of accommodation types is offered, ranging from Deluxe Studios to one, two, and three-bedroom villas, all of which are clean and spacious (though outdated) with beautiful views that include a choice of water, woodlands, or fairways.  Studios come with 2 queen beds and a room layout that essentially is a standard hotel room.  One Bedroom Villas feature a king bed and a queen-sized sleeper sofa in the living area.  For larger groups of 9 to 12 guests, a Two-Bedroom Villa provides 1 king bed in the 1st bedroom, 2 Queen Beds in the 2nd bedroom, and a queen-sized sleeper sofa in the living area.  The Three-Bedroom Grand Villa expands on the two-bedroom layout by adding a 3rd bedroom with 2 double beds. The Villas also contain a twin-sized sleeper chair in the living area.  All rooms offer air conditioning, a flat-screen TV and DVD player, an iPod dock, an alarm clock, a ceiling fan, a coffee maker, a hairdryer, bath products, an iron and ironing board, an in-room safe, and free wi-fi.  Additional features included in the villas are a convenient washer and dryer combo, plus a fully-equipped kitchen and dining area.  For guests wishing to use their kitchen, groceries are available at the on-site convenience store.

On-site amenities include a highly-rated cafe called Olivia’s for breakfast, lunch, and dinner; 2 snack facilities; and 2 bars and lounges. Additional conveniences include an ATM, gift shop, and concierge services, plus a fitness center, steam room, and spa.

There are 4 outdoor pools on the property including a children’s pool and waterpark.  Guests will also find two family arcades, child care services, daily activities, and movies under the stars.  Pay-as-you-go services include rental Surrey Bikes and regular bicycles, plus motorized and non-motorized watersports, most of which can be found at the marina.

 

PROS:

Free shuttle to and from Orlando International Airport
Free shuttles to any of the Disney properties and free water taxis to Downtown Disney
Guests receive extended park hours
Themed property is beautiful and well kept
Close to other Orlando attractions and International Drive for dining and shopping
Rooms and villas are clean and spacious
Olivia’s offers excellent food
Friendly, helpful staff

CONS:

One of the biggest complaints about this resort is the distance from the parks and the wait times for shuttles
Room/Villa furnishings are worn and outdated
Pools are small
The property is very spread out so a lot of time is spent walking to and from amenities
Room service is limited to pizza
Water conservation causes a lack of water pressure in the shower
